PATIENT COORDINATOR, School of Dental Medicine, Clinical Affairs
A patient coordinator administers the daily desk operations to ensure excellent customer service and front-end operations in the Specialty clinics for both patients and students while meeting educational and fiscal goals. This position strives to make each phase of treatment a very positive experience for all patients from the initial phone call on through the delivery of care to completion. Answer all incoming calls and direct as needed. Check messages and return calls. Greet all scheduled patients, checking them in as arrivals and notifying their doctors. Actively listens in the details of a patient complaint, provides feedback, recommends solutions, and reaches out to supervisors in an effort to resolve issues as needed. Scheduling appointments ensuring continuity of care. Assisting patients with coordination of department referrals. Answering treatment/billing/benefit questions. Triage emergency patients. Provides support to each student with their patient care management issues allowing them to devote their time to the delivery of patient care. Responsible to carry out the established business practices and policies and procedures set forth by the Henry M. Goldman School of Dental Medicine.
Required Skills
Must have a High School or GED diploma. Vocational Training or some college desirable. Must have at least 1-3 years of work experience preferably in customer service. Prior work experience in a dental setting or medical facility highly desired. Must be able to effectively communicate both verbally and in writing. Must be able to work in a busy clinical setting and effectively complete simultaneous tasks and demands. Strong prioritization skills and team skills are required.
